Luke Amoke Onyango
Executive Director
Luke Onyango Amoke’s journey with Teens for Christ Africa began in 2006, a pivotal year that marked the inception of his commitment to empowering the teenagers. Starting as a volunteer, he immersed himself in schools and local chapters surrounding the vibrant campus of Maseno University. By 2009, Luke's unwavering dedication did not go unnoticed. He was appointed the Regional Director for the Nyanza and Western regions, a role that allowed him to expand his influence and impact on the lives of countless young individuals. His leadership skills and vision for youth ministry were evident, and by 2011, his exceptional performance led him to Nairobi, where he was entrusted with the position of Country Director for the organization. His ascent within the ranks of Teens for Christ Africa culminated in 2014 when he was confirmed as the Executive Director, a testament to his hard work, strategic thinking, and unwavering commitment to the mission of the organization.
Luke's academic credentials reflect his profound understanding of leadership and organizational dynamics. He holds a Master’s degree in Organizational Leadership and Entrepreneurship from Southeastern University, which equips him with the skills necessary to navigate the complexities of non-profit management. In addition, he has earned a Postgraduate Diploma, a Bachelor’s degree, and Advanced Diplomas in Theology, further grounding his work in a theological context that resonates deeply with his mission.
Beyond his professional achievements, Luke is also a devoted family man. He is married to Josephine, and together they are raising three children: Larry, Lincoln, and Lindsay.
